hmmm… I’m skeptical
36 inch #5 toothed zipper weighs about 0.9 ounces. Maybe you could save 0.5 ounces by omitting tape?
You might have to reinforce the fabric you’re sewing the zipper teeth to to make it strong enough which would add back some weight.
I don’t see how this would have fewer snags.
The TV announcer guy picked up the jacket and said that he could feel that it was lighter. No. He could not feel a 0.5 ounce reduction in weight
The zipper costs 4 times as much and you need a special machine to sew it.
Would make more sense as a marketing thing – “my jacket has this cool new zipper without tape”
